While all signs pointed to him only missing the regular season and being back in time for the playoffs, his return to the lineup wasn\u2019t confirmed until right before Game 1.<\/p>\n<p>Draisaitl had spent the past week skating and practicing with the Oilers but was labelled as a game-time decision prior to Game 1. However, he didn\u2019t participate in Edmonton\u2019s optional morning skate on Monday, which was a strong indicator that he would be returning to the lineup.<\/p>\n<p>Based on the lines run during Sunday\u2019s practice, Draisaitl is set to centre Vasily Podkolzin and Kasperi Kapanen on the Oilers\u2019 second line. The trio outscored their competition 12-3 and sported a 51.64% 5v5 score-adjusted expected goal share in 141:13 of ice time this season, per <a class=\"text-accent\" href=\"https:\/\/www.naturalstattrick.com\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er nofollow\">Natural Stat Trick<\/a>.<\/p>\n<p>Draisaitl enters the playoffs coming off of another excellent regular season, one that saw him produce <a class=\"text-accent\" href=\"https:\/\/oilersnation.com\/edmonton-oilers-player-stats\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\">35 goals and 62 assists for 97 points in 65 games<\/a>. Despite the injuries, he still finished ninth in scoring and was fourth in points per game.<\/p>\n<p>Jason Dickinson was also a game-time decision going into Game 1 for the Oilers, but he still remains a game-time decision. Dickinson had missed the final three games of the regular season with a leg injury.<\/p>\n<p>Dickinson\u2019s season wasn\u2019t overly productive, as he only put up seven goals and 10 assists for 17 points in 64 games, including one goal and three assists for four points in 17 games with the Oilers.
